问题标签 [pytesser]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
723 浏览

python - 在 python 脚本中使用光学字符识别

我想完成看似简单的任务,即运行一个使用 OCR 为我提供图像中的文本字符串的 python 脚本。我的代码:

但是,我在第二行遇到了麻烦。我在我的 Mac OS X 上成功安装了枕头、PIL 和 pytesseract(运行 Python 2.7、Pillow-5.0.0 pytesseract-0.2.0)。但我收到了这个错误:

我已经查看了这个错误,但还没有发现任何对我的案例有帮助的东西。这里似乎有什么问题,我该如何解决?

0 投票
1 回答
111 浏览

python-3.x - python中的图像到文本

执行时显示“EOF WHILE SCANNING STRING LITERAL”

问题是什么????

0 投票
1 回答
1149 浏览

python - 图像到文本 Pytesseract 错误

上面是将图像转换为文本的代码,但它显示以下错误:


你能帮我弄清楚为什么会发生这个错误吗?

0 投票
1 回答
4136 浏览

python - pytesseract tessedit_char_whitelist 不接受报价

我已经开始在 python 中使用 pytesseract。当我将它传递给单引号或双引号时

它返回

我一直在寻找一种方法来逃避单引号和双引号,但它们都没有奏效。

当我自己运行 tesseract 时

它工作得很好。

0 投票
1 回答
685 浏览

python - 如果图像仅包含字母或数字,如何从图像中读取文本

我需要从图像中获取文本,但在我的图像中它只有一个数字,它可能是 1-9 之间的任何数字,我需要获取该数字。我正在使用 pytesseract 来执行此操作,但在阅读时显示空文本。下面是我的形象:

单个字母/数字图像

以下是我正在尝试的:

0 投票
0 回答
143 浏览

python - Python图像到字符串转换没有模块工作

我正在使用 pytesseract、textract、pyocr 等模块,所有模块都带有 Image 模块。打开 .jpg 文件后,我可以显示该文件,但我无法从文件中读取文本。我使用了三种模块,但每次都遇到同样的错误:系统找不到指定的文件。我使用 Python 3.5。

错误出现在 pytesseract in config=config) 中这部分代码的配置中#这里有问题。

你有什么想法?我在互联网上搜索过,我找到了一些像 lang='eng' 这样的例子,但仍然没有任何效果。

pytesseract 模块的代码示例非常简单:

我还使用了一些属性,但没有任何效果......

如果某人知道发生了什么,请告诉我。

0 投票
1 回答
649 浏览

python-2.7 - WindowsError: [错误2] 系统找不到pytesseract指定的文件

我正在尝试运行此 python 代码,但它不断抛出相同的错误。我在 Windows 机器上使用 pytesseract(在 pycharm 中编码)来扫描图像。我在 cloud9 上做了一个项目,在亚马逊网络服务中大量使用了 pytesseract,一切正常我确信这是一个 Windows 问题。这一切都在 python 2.7 中(这是我在一个更大的项目中调试同样问题的一个小测试程序)

这是我的代码:

我已经尝试将代码的核心变成一个函数并重新启动我的计算机,但它仍然会抛出这个错误:

0 投票
0 回答
255 浏览

python - Pytesseract 没有从图像的一部分获取文本

我有以下图像,我想从其中包含的表中获取信息。我设法从第一列和第三列中获取信息。但是,我无法让 pytesseract 与第二列一起工作。 在此处输入图像描述

这是我的代码:

我试图删除灰色背景,但它不起作用

我也尝试过扩张,但没有奏效

但是,如果我转到第三列,它正在工作

有什么想法吗?

0 投票
0 回答
1162 浏览

python-imaging-library - 使用 mss 调整屏幕截图的大小,以便使用 pytesseract 更好地阅读

我需要调整 mss 截取的屏幕截图的大小,以便 pytesseract 更好地阅读,我使用 pil+pyscreenshot 完成了它,但无法使用 mss 完成它。

在这里它与 pyscreenshot 一起工作

而且,我不关心维护方面收音机,使用 pytesseract 效果更好。

0 投票
2 回答
5557 浏览

python - 在python中使用OCR从图像中提取文本

我想从图像的特定区域提取文本,例如身份证上的姓名和身份证号码。我要从中提取文本的身份证是中文的(中国身份证)。我已经尝试过这段代码,但它只是提取了我不需要的地址和出生日期。我只需要姓名身份证号码

我还附上了我试图从中提取文本的图像。我已经根据我的知识进行了尝试,但没有成功。任何帮助和指导将不胜感激。在此处输入图像描述

这是二进制图像